А.3 Дескриптор ограничения доступа

Синтаксис описания PSI/SI таблиц для обозначения дескрипторов использует тэги. Независимо от секций и таблиц, в которых находятся дескрипторы, значения тэгов не должны изменяться.

Если в транспортном потоке содержится какая-либо СОД в таблице CAT должны присутствовать соответствующие дескриптор ОД и идентификатор таблицы EMM.

Дескриптор ОД должен присутствовать в таблице PMT скремблированных сервисов с указанием идентификатора таблицы ECM. Структура дескриптора ограничения доступа приведена в таблице А.7.

Таблица А.7 - Структура дескриптора ограничения доступа

Синтаксис Количество бит Мнемоника
CA_descriptor (){ descriptor_tag descriptor_length CA_system_ID reserved CA_PID for( i = 0; i < N; i++) { private_data_byte } } uimsbf uimsbf uimsbf bslbf uimsbf uimsbf

Определения семантики полей дескриптора ограничения доступа приведены в таблице А.8.

Таблица А.8 - Определения семантики полей дескриптора ограничения доступа

Идентификаторы полей Назначение, выполняемые функции
descriptor_tag: 8 бит: поле, которое идентифицирует каждый дескриптор в соответствии с ISO/IEC [1] (таблица 2-39)
descriptor_length 8 бит: поле, которое определяет число байт в блоке дескриптора, следующих непосредственно после поля descriptor_length
CA_system_ID 16 бит: определяет тип системы условного доступа, применимой для любых взаимодействующих с ней потоков ЕСМ и/или EMM
CA_PID 13 бит: определяет PID пакетов транспортного потока, которые должны содержать ЕСМ или EMM систем условного доступа, как определено во взаимодействующем поле CA_system_ID

Приложение Б

(обязательное)

Правила скремблирования транспортного потока и формирования слова управления

Б.1 Правила скремблирования транспортного потока

Б.1.1 Скремблирование транспортного потока может осуществляться либо на уровне PES пакетов, либо на уровне пакетов ТП. Рекомендуется скремблировать на уровне пакетов TП.

Б.1.2 Не допускается скремблирование заголовков пакетов TП.

Б.1.3 Не допускается скремблирование поля адаптации ТП.

Информация о скремблировании пакетов ТП и PES пакетов должна передаваться двубитовым флагом в заголовках этих пакетов в соответствии с ETR [9] (пункт 5.1, таблицы 1 и 2).

Б.2 Правила формирования слова управления

Б.2.1 Слово управления, применяющееся в процессе скремблирования транспортного потока, должно представлять собой случайную последовательность.

Б.2.2 Правила формирования слова управления должны исключать возможность предсказания значения следующего байта.

Б.2.3 Конкретная последовательность слова управления не должна воспроизводиться при повторном запуске генератора слова управления.

Б.2.4 Требования к параметрам слова управления:

- объем последовательности слова управления при обработке программой-архиватором не должен уменьшаться более чем на (1-2)%;

- на преобладание «1»/«0» в последовательности слова управления в соответствии с ETSI [11] (приложение С, пункт С.4.1);

- по виду автокорреляционной функции последовательности слова управления в соответствии с ETSI [11] (приложение С, пункт С.4.2).

Библиография

[1] ISO/IEC 13818 (2000-12) Information technology - Generic coding of moving pictures and associated audio information: Systems

[2] IEEE Std 802.3TM (2008) IEEE Standard for Information technology - Telecommunications and information exchange between systems - Local and metropolitan area networks – Specific requirements. Part 3: Carrier Sense Multiple Access with Collision Detection (CSMA/CD) Access Method and Physical Layer Specifications

[3] IETF RFC 793 (1981-09) Transmission Control Protocol [4] ETSI TS 101154 v.1.9.1 (2009-09) Digital Video Broadcasting (DVB); Specification for the use of Video and Audio Coding in Broadcasting Applications based on the MPEG-2 Transport Stream

[5] ETSI ETR 290 (1997-05) Digital Video Broadcasting (DVB); Measurements guidelines for DVB systems

[6] IETF RFC 768 (1980-08) User Datagram Protocol

[7] ISO/IEC 7816 Identification cards - Integrated circuit cards

[8] EN 50221 (1997-02) Common Interface Specification for Conditional Access and other Digital Video Broadcasting Decoder Applications

[9] ETSI ETR 289 (1996-10) Digital Video Broadcasting (DVB); Support for use of scrambling and Conditional Access (CA) within digital broadcasting systems

[10] ETSI EN 300468 v.1.15.1 (2016-03) Digital Video Broadcasting (DVB); Specification for Service Information (SI) in DVB systems

[11] ETSI TS 103197 v.1.5.1 (2008-10) Digital Video Broadcasting (DVB); Head-end implementation of DVB SimulCrypt

Приложение В.А

(информационное)

Наши рекомендации